Microwave assisted base-catalyzed 1,3-isomerization of 7-substituted cycloheptatriene bearing electron withdrawing groups

A series of 7-substituted cycloheptatrienes bearing EDG such as (3, X??=??–PPh3+, –P(O)Ph2, –SO2C6H4CH3, –OCOC6H4CH3and –CN) were synthesized and their isomerization into the corresponding 2-isomers (4–8) has been achieved, under controlled microwave heating in the presence of easily available DABCO and t-BuOK. On the other hand, the conversion of allyltriphenylphosphonium bromide into vinylic isomer with NEt3has been carried out in a similar way. This convenient and facile procedure has reduced the average reaction times to a matter of minutes (>20?min), rather than the hours typical of conventional procedures, in addition, the 2-isomers (4–8) were obtained in excellent yields and mechanism of products formation is described.
